From 1a68eb5e27072de04f51763c1052559a7c9a00a2 Mon Sep 17 00:00:00 2001 From: j21p3 Date: Thu, 24 Oct 2024 11:56:50 +0800 Subject: [PATCH] fix code alarm Change-Id: I68a90fdd194d99201f798425005a0aa2139839ed Signed-off-by: j21p3 --- .../security_component_common/sec_comp_info_helper.h | 1 - .../sa/sa_main/sec_comp_perm_manager.cpp | 12 +++++++----- .../sa/sa_main/sec_comp_perm_manager.h | 1 - 3 files changed, 7 insertions(+), 7 deletions(-) diff --git a/interfaces/inner_api/security_component_common/sec_comp_info_helper.h b/interfaces/inner_api/security_component_common/sec_comp_info_helper.h index 08e7f18..fd3262e 100644 --- a/interfaces/inner_api/security_component_common/sec_comp_info_helper.h +++ b/interfaces/inner_api/security_component_common/sec_comp_info_helper.h @@ -43,7 +43,6 @@ public: private: static float GetWindowScale(int32_t windowId); static void AdjustSecCompRect(SecCompBase* comp, float scale); - static bool IsDlpSandboxCalling(AccessToken::AccessTokenID tokenId); }; } // namespace SecurityComponent } // namespace Security diff --git a/services/security_component_service/sa/sa_main/sec_comp_perm_manager.cpp b/services/security_component_service/sa/sa_main/sec_comp_perm_manager.cpp index ee61225..9fd40aa 100644 --- a/services/security_component_service/sa/sa_main/sec_comp_perm_manager.cpp +++ b/services/security_component_service/sa/sa_main/sec_comp_perm_manager.cpp @@ -268,6 +268,13 @@ void SecCompPermManager::InitEventHandler(const std::shared_ptr secHandler_ = secHandler; } +namespace { +inline bool IsDlpSandboxCalling(AccessToken::AccessTokenID tokenId) +{ + return AccessToken::AccessTokenKit::GetHapDlpFlag(tokenId) != 0; +} +} + int32_t SecCompPermManager::GrantTempPermission(AccessToken::AccessTokenID tokenId, const std::shared_ptr& componentInfo) { @@ -313,11 +320,6 @@ int32_t SecCompPermManager::GrantTempPermission(AccessToken::AccessTokenID token } return SC_SERVICE_ERROR_PERMISSION_OPER_FAIL; } - -inline bool SecCompPermManager::IsDlpSandboxCalling(AccessToken::AccessTokenID tokenId) -{ - return AccessToken::AccessTokenKit::GetHapDlpFlag(tokenId) != 0; -} } // namespace SecurityComponent } // namespace Security } // namespace OHOS diff --git a/services/security_component_service/sa/sa_main/sec_comp_perm_manager.h b/services/security_component_service/sa/sa_main/sec_comp_perm_manager.h index 356e297..aaa2817 100644 --- a/services/security_component_service/sa/sa_main/sec_comp_perm_manager.h +++ b/services/security_component_service/sa/sa_main/sec_comp_perm_manager.h @@ -59,7 +59,6 @@ private: const std::string& permissionName); void RemoveAppGrantPermissionRecord(AccessToken::AccessTokenID tokenId, const std::string& permissionName); - bool IsDlpSandboxCalling(AccessToken::AccessTokenID tokenId); std::unordered_map applySaveCountMap_; std::unordered_map> saveTaskDequeMap_; -- Gitee